HV912x Series High-Voltage Current-Mode PWM Controllers
The Microchip HV912x range of high-voltage current-mode PWM controllers are Switch Mode Power Supply (SMPS) controller subsystems that can start and run directly from almost any DC input such as 12V batteries and a rectified and filtered 240VAC line.
These devices can self-start directly from a high voltage input and subsequently take the power to operate from one of the outputs of the converter it is controlling, allowing very efficient operation while maintaining input-to-output galvanic isolation limited in voltage only by the insulation system of the associated magnetic assembly. A ±2% internal bandgap reference, internal operational amplifier, very high speed comparator, and output buffer allow production of rugged, high performance, high efficiency power supplies of 50W or more, which can still be over 80% efficient at outputs of 1.0W or less. Remote on/off controls allow either latching or nonlatching remote shutdown. During shutdown, the power required is under 6.0mW.
Features
10 to 450V input voltage range
<1.3 mA supply current
>1.0 MHz clock
>20:1 dynamic range @ 500 kHz
Low internal noise
Typical Applications
Off-line high frequency power supplies
Universal input power supplies
High density power supplies
Very high efficiency power supplies
Extra wide load range power supplies
